One of my students got 95, 98, and 32 for the two Principal tests and for the final test. a What is the average of her three tes
kobusy [5.1K]

Answer:

Her average is 75

Step-by-step explanation:

To be able to find the average of a group of numbers you must add them all then divide them by how many numbers that there are.

Step 1: Add all the values

95+98+32= 225

Step 2: Divide

\frac{225}{3} =75

Step 3: Check your work

75*3 =225

7/10 + 1/2 Find sum in simplest form
igomit [66]

7/10 + 1/2

Find common denominator will be 10


7/10+ 1×5/2×5


7/10+5/10


Add numerators keeping same denominator


7+5/10


Simplify


12/10


Reduce fraction


6/5
